About
Between 1271 and 1275, Marco Polo, accompanied his father Niccolo and uncle Maffeo on a journey east from Acre, Israel, into central Asia along the Silk Route, to China. Many years later when the Venetians were defeated in a fierce sea battle with rival Italian republic Genoa, he was captured and thrown in gaol, where he told his story.
